I went to the Honda dealership today and got everything priced out for the S2000 antenna assembly. It will be functional(I know we have ours in the rear window). Anyway, I'd be putting it on the back center part of my roof, sort of like a VW. $120 for everything I need (gasket, mounting stuff, rubber antenna). You think this will be a decent mod? I just really want the car to be different and I dont think that would be all that bad.

Rep Power: 0 Did it. But its not the S2000 one. It's the VW style one with adjustable angle. I dont have pics but i could get some. Picture a Jetta(cause mine's a sedan) and thats pretty much what it looks like. IMO it looks really good and im glad i did it. I paid $75 for the antenna and its wiring, etc at an audiosound place up at school in MA and they charged me $65 for the installation. By the way, it does boost your reception. Not by a whole lot, but it is noticeable. I pull in some stations that didnt really come in before. If i can get around to takin pics, ill do it by the weekend.
